Promotions

A record of employees moving from one designation to another, with the date of the move and its approval status.

What this screen is for

This screen keeps the history of promotions. Each entry names the employee and their code, the promotion date, the designation moved from and the one moved to, and the status — pending, approved or rejected. You can search the list and filter it by status, and add a new promotion record.

When to use it

Record a promotion when someone changes role, so the change has a date and a trail rather than only appearing as a different title on their profile. Filter to pending when you need to see which promotions are still waiting on a decision.

What you see on this screen

  • Employee — the person's name, with their employee code beneath it.
  • Date — the date the promotion takes effect.
  • From — the designation held before.
  • To — the designation moved into.
  • Status — Pending, Approved or Rejected.
  • Actions — delete, which asks for confirmation and names the person.

Where nothing matches, the table is replaced by a short "no promotions found" message.

Filters and actions

  • Search — a box above the table; the list narrows as you type.
  • Status — All, Pending, Approved or Rejected.
  • Add Promotion — creates a new record.

Status values

  • Pending — recorded but not yet decided.
  • Approved — accepted.
  • Rejected — turned down.
